Transaction 576638c9cab95619f63a4d4093e9bea128e15f06a7697cfa1ed6f8b05a4a0d19
1 Input
1 Output
-
576638c9cab95619f63a4d4093e9bea128e15f06a7697cfa1ed6f8b05a4a0d19:0
- value
- 196936
- script pubkey
- OP_0 OP_PUSHBYTES_20 fd1cbed6d5a24c5f87ef6b840ad4920908eaffa2
- address
- bc1ql5wta4k45fx9lpl0dwzq44yjpyyw4laz9wjhqr